Firestone vs Greeley

Firestone and Greeley are both in Weld County. There are 92 homes for sale in Firestone and 396 in Greeley as this page loaded. Firestone is the more expensive of the two: a median asking price of $559,950 against $439,900 in Greeley, about 27% higher. Homes are moving faster in Greeley — a median of 52 days on market against 59 in Firestone. On months of supply both are a balanced market right now.

Questions people ask

Is Firestone or Greeley more expensive?

Firestone is more expensive. The median asking price is $559,950 in Firestone against $439,900 in Greeley. By price per square foot, Firestone runs $239 and Greeley $216.

Which moves faster, Firestone or Greeley?

Homes for sale in Greeley have been on the market a median of 52 days, against 59 days in Firestone. Of the homes that actually closed in the last twelve months, Firestone took a median of 67 days and Greeley 64.

Is Firestone or Greeley the better market for a buyer?

Firestone is a balanced market and Greeley is a balanced market, measured on months of supply — 3.6 months in Firestone and 3.5 in Greeley. More months of supply means more choice and more room to negotiate, so on that measure Firestone is the easier of the two to buy in today. That is the arithmetic, not advice — the right town is the one you want to live in.
